Indian Telecom Operator, BSNL launched their Mega offer on the occasion of Diwali to benefit the customers on this auspicious occasion. The BSNL Mega Offer provides the user a free SIM and benefits of the STV399 plan for the cost of Rs.100 only.

However, there is a catch. The offer is available  only from CSCs for New and
Port-IN customers on producing BSNL coupon printed on domestic LPG
bills of IOCL/HPCL under GSM prepaid mobile services.

Presently this coupon for the BSNL Mega Offer is currently available in 7 Indian states only. Namely Uttar Pradesh (East & West), Uttaranchal, Himachal Pradesh, Haryana,
Rajasthan, Punjab and Jammu & Kashmir. This offer is available at all LPG dealers in the states mentioned above.

Benefits of BSNL Mega Offer Plan

The benefits will include all the benefits of the STV399 plans. Which are unlimited voice, data, SMS and Personalized Ring Back Tone. The Personalized Ring Back Tone will feature unlimited song change option. This will be available even during national roaming including Delhi and Mumbai. All of this benefits under the Mega Offer Plan will cost just Rs. 100. Along with all this, users will get 1.35 GB data per day. That makes it a total of approximately 100GB of data for just Rs 100.

The Mega Offer Plan will have a validity of 74 just like the STV399 Plan. It is basically the STV 399 Plan at a discounted rate.

OnePlus has rolled out the OxygenOS 5.1.6 update for the OnePlus 5 and OnePlus 5T. The update brings in support for VoLTE for Idea customers. One of the important changes that come with this update is the much-awaited support to Project Treble. Here's what it means for the OnePlus 5/5T users.

What is Project Treble?

Project Treble was introduced by Google in order to shorten the time period between an Android version release and the third-party OEM's pushing the update. The OEMs now do not need to rework on their interface implementation and can directly update the Android framework. This makes the process much easier and allows companies to push out the updates soon enough.

What does it mean for OnePlus 5/5T users?

OnePlus is already quick enough in delivering the Android updates. With the support for Project Treble, the company can be quicker and the users can get the Android update soon after Google releases it. Now, as the Project Treble support is here, the OnePlus 5/5T users can expect the Android 9 Pie update hitting their devices soon.

Xiaomi is a company that has a unique approach to software on their smartphones. The software update updates the MIUI version bringing new features but not the Android version. However, until now there was no news when their old smartphones will be updating to Android 9.0 Pie or even Android 8.0 Oreo.

According to the roadmap published by the company Redmi 5, Redmi 5A, Redmi 5 Plus, and Mi 5X will be the last devices receiving Android 8.0 Oreo before the end of 2018. As for Android 9.0 Pie, the update has already rolled out to the Mi Mix 2S, the Mi 8, and the Mi 8 Explorer Edition. The Mi 8 SE, the Mi 8 Pro, and the Mi Max 3 will get the Android 9.0 Pie update before the end of 2018.

Tencent games have been working on a new update for the mobile version of the most popular game, PUBG. The new PUBG Mobile 0.9.0 update brings in Halloween theme as well as a new night mode. Here's everything you need to know about the latest holiday season update.

PUBG Mobile servers were down for maintenance on October 24 and we get to know today that they were down for a reason. The company was working a new update for the upcoming holiday season. The update weighs in at around 500MB and it is available for both Android as well as iOS users. This is a slow rollout so the update might take some time before it reaches on your handheld device.

What's New

To start with, there is a whole new theme for the game inspired by the Halloween festival. The players can notice the changes as soon as they enter the main menu of the game. PUBG now also has decorations in some areas of the maps. There are new outfits as well as a new skin for the AKM. Interestingly, the enemies killed using an AKM will become scarecrows on the map.

One of the biggest changes with the new update is the all-new night mode. The mode is currently available on the Erangel Map where players will be playing in complete darkness which will reduce the player's visibility and increase the difficulty level. Further, the game has also introduced a new weapon called the QBU DMR exclusively for the Sanhok map replacing the Mini14 rifle. There is also a new Rony pick-up truck on the same map.

Tencent Games has also improved the matchmaking in the game. The game will now try to match teammates on the basis of the language they speak. Also, the speed and accuracy of the matchmaking have been improved.

Ericsson and Bharat Sanchar Nigam Limited (BSNL) have partnered up to bring 5G network in India. The Swedish company has signed an MoU with BSNL and they both will be working together on developing 5G use cases in India. With the help of Ericsson's recently set up 5G Center of Excellence at IIT Delhi, the company will evaluate the benefits of 5G networks in rural areas, healthcare, public safety and much more.

Commenting on the partnership, Shri Anupam Shrivastava, CMD BSNL said, “5G and IoT will enable new opportunities and create new ecosystems and through this association with Ericsson, we intend to take the lead in the development of these new technologies. We will test, learn and develop use cases that will help us meet the diverse needs of our customers in the future. 5G will also help create the backbone on which Digital India initiatives will be delivered.”

“We are proud to partner with BSNL to work on use-cases and scenarios for application of 5G technology and how it will help realize the Digital India vision. Ericsson has been a key part of the telecom ecosystem in India for several decades, bringing voice and data services to millions of customers in the country. As networks evolve towards 5G, we have the products and solutions as well as the expertise to help operators evolve seamlessly from 4G to 5G,” said, Nunzio Mirtillo, Head of Market Area, South East Asia, Oceania and India at Ericsson.

Ericsson will be closely working with BSNL and other telecom operators as well as industry and academia to create a 5G ecosystem in India. Notably, Ericcson was the first company to showcase up to 5.7 GBPS 5G speeds in India with an ultra-low latency of less than 3 milliseconds.

The industry is heading extremely fast and partnerships like these are going to help India cope up with such innovations. We are not too far from the day we will start seeing 5G across multiple telecom operators in India. However, this partnership hints towards BSNL being one of the first operators to bring 5G towers. Notably, the company currently has only 3G towers across the country.
